Silicone resealing: the ninety-minute job everyone quotes at thirty

The surface then has to be genuinely dry, not towel-dry but dry-dry, which in a family bathroom means the shower is out of use for a few hours before the work, worth knowing when you schedule the visit. The pro then masks both sides of the joint with tape, guns a sanitary-grade anti-fungal silicone (not general-purpose acrylic, which is cheaper and fails fast in wet areas), tools the bead smooth in one pass, and pulls the tape while the bead is wet, leaving those crisp straight edges that separate professional work from a DIY afternoon.

Then comes the part no one budgets for: cure time. Sanitary silicone needs roughly 24 hours before the shower runs again; using it the same evening washes out the surface skin and the bead fails early. A full shower enclosure reseal is 60-90 minutes of work plus that day of patience. Quality check a week later: the bead is uniform width, bonded on both edges with no lifting corners, and water sheets off it rather than creeping underneath.

Snag lists and new handovers: working a punch list like a site manager

The handyman's list is everything the developer never owed you: mounting TVs and mirrors, curtain tracks in every room, wardrobe extras, child locks, shelf installation, appliance levelling, door stoppers before the first wall dent, and the dozens of small adjustments that turn a bare unit into a working home. The professional way to run this is room by room with a written list, exactly as a site foreman walks a punch list: start at the front door, work clockwise, note wall types as you go, and group the jobs by tool so the technician drills everything in one dusty phase rather than unpacking the hammer drill four times.

For a full move-in list, a half-day booking (around AED 300-500 in most of the market) is far better value than three separate call-outs, and it is where an organised customer saves real money. The kit in the van: what a properly equipped handyman carries

You can read a technician's standards from their kit before they touch a wall. The baseline for UAE work is a cordless hammer drill with masonry, wood and metal bits; a drill-driver with a clutch for flat-pack work; a cross-line laser and a traditional spirit level; a metal-stud detector and a strong magnet; and an anchor box that covers the local reality, nylon plugs in several sizes, plasterboard self-drives, toggles, cavity fixings and at least a few chemical-anchor options for hollow block.

The finishing and protection layer matters just as much: drop sheets, masking tape, a handheld vacuum or dust-catch attachment, sanitary silicone with a proper gun and tooling kit, hardwood dowels and wood glue for stripped hinges, and a step platform or ladder rated for ceiling work. What the technician usually does not carry is your specific hardware: TV brackets, curtain rails, mirrors and shelves are normally customer-supplied unless you agree otherwise in the quote, so confirm who buys what before the visit, not at your doorstep.

Furniture Assembly in Abu Dhabi

Abu Dhabi splits between island high-rises and the big masterplanned communities, Yas, Saadiyat, Al Raha, where the community management company often has its own permit-to-work process and approved-hours rules on top of Abu Dhabi Municipality norms. Villa stock here tends toward solid block and concrete, which makes mounting work simple but dusty. In Al Ain, the housing is older and more generously built, with thick masonry walls that shrug off any anchor but punish underpowered drills; vendors travelling from Abu Dhabi city may add travel time to Al Ain bookings, so local vendors are worth comparing. ADDC-metered utility work stays with licensed trades.

>_Can a handyman do electrical or plumbing work?

Only at fixture level: swapping a light fitting, changing a tap washer, fitting an appliance. New wiring, new power points, anything at the distribution board, or work on supply pipework needs a licensed electrician or plumber under DEWA, SEWA or ADDC and municipality rules. A good handyman will tell you where that line is rather than crossing it.

>_Can I hang a heavy mirror on a gypsum wall?

Yes, if it is fixed correctly. Light frames go on plasterboard anchors, but a heavy mirror needs to land on the metal studs behind the board or use rated cavity fixings across multiple points. If the technician cannot tell you which method they are using and why, pause the drilling.

>_How long before I can use the shower after silicone resealing?

Roughly 24 hours. Sanitary silicone skins quickly but needs a full day to cure; running the shower the same evening washes out the bead and shortens its life dramatically. Book the reseal for a morning and plan around the guest bathroom that day.

>_Is it cheaper to combine several small jobs in one visit?

Significantly. The call-out minimum, typically AED 100-200, is charged per visit, so five separate bookings pay that floor five times. A batched list turns the same jobs into one half-day visit around AED 300-500, and vendors quote batched work more keenly because the travel is amortised.

>_Can a handyman fix the snags in my brand-new apartment?

They can, but often should not, yet. Genuine construction defects belong on the developer's snag list inside the defects liability period, usually twelve months, and fixing them privately can weaken your claim. Document defects with the developer first, then use a handyman for everything the developer never owed you: mounting, rails, assembly and the move-in list.

Avoid these

Letting anyone seal over old silicone

New silicone does not bond to old silicone, and mould trapped underneath grows straight through the fresh bead. If the technician is not spending most of the job on removal and drying, the reseal will fail within months. Ask to see the joint clean and dry before the new bead goes in.

Fixing developer defects at your own cost

Cracked tiles, failed grout and misaligned kitchen units in a new handover are usually the developer's obligation during the defects liability period. Paying a handyman to fix them both costs you money and can undermine the official snag claim. Document and report first; hire for the jobs the developer never owed you.

Judging the quote instead of the method

The cheapest quote often prices a different job: silicone over silicone, plugs instead of proper anchors, no anti-tip strap on the wardrobe. When quotes differ widely, ask each vendor how they will do the job. The one who mentions wall type, anchors and cure times without prompting is usually the one worth paying.
